We’re proud to share that our new Opioid Rescue Kit is now available outside our center, located right by the front door.

This kit includes Narcan, testing strips, and CPR masks—essential tools that can help save lives in an emergency. It also includes clear instructions on how to respond to an overdose.

We understand that not everyone is able to come in during regular hours or may not feel comfortable entering the building. That’s why this kit is accessible 24/7, providing support when it’s needed most.

Please feel free to use these resources and share this information with others in our community.

Black Balloon Day gave our community a moment to pause and honor the people we’ve lost to overdose. It’s a day that brings grief into the open, where it can be held with honesty, love, and respect instead of silence.

The gathering itself carried a mix of reflection and lightness. People shared space, memories, music, and small moments of connection that made the room feel steady and supportive.

Our hope is that the impact continues beyond the day. When we come together like this, it reduces stigma, strengthens community, and keeps the stories of our loved ones present in a way that matters.
